Output 3f99ad86c8615b49667bd73d2ae56e35977a1886aad597a9b2e353c7e24aba1c:43

value
2683178
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6b70f8e86970e0f0d4d6d5a36dae3ff50590022b OP_EQUAL
address
3BV7ZXFVp9d6FiysNT1DCH87NvGtkyQuh4
transaction
3f99ad86c8615b49667bd73d2ae56e35977a1886aad597a9b2e353c7e24aba1c
confirmations
256232
spent
true